Output 0845325ebf9a32bc13c17e48b9da1454652229a009fe8aba4f7d7bb691810aa3:2

value
1261740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c507f35bdf35658cca11d06ca2be000cb088942 OP_EQUAL
address
37Bvu5RxYkEQ6ydDpDDEJE2A41wa3o61Ma
transaction
0845325ebf9a32bc13c17e48b9da1454652229a009fe8aba4f7d7bb691810aa3
spent
true